Luna, Gabriela Siton’s mother, is the first beauty of Jerusalem, but her remarkable beauty did not guarantee her happiness. Her marriage turned into a disaster, and her daughter never felt maternal love, while Luna's relationship with her own mother was... completely devoid of warmth. As a child, Gabriela hears from her grandmother that the women of the Ermosa family are burdened by a curse: the men who marry them will not love them. After her mother's death, Gabriela is overwhelmed by despair and emptiness. It is important for her to piece together the stories of four generations, where the same mistakes are made, to uncover the secrets and lies of the past, in order to break the vicious circle of unloved and learn to love and forgive. This impressive family saga—a vivid portrayal of the customs and manners of the Sephardic community—unfolds against the backdrop of the dramatic events that so richly populate Israeli history of the twentieth century. Sarit Ishai-Levy's debut novel became a bestseller not only in Israel—it has been translated into many languages, and a popular series was made based on it in her homeland.
